Unions are a powerful tool that can be used to combine multiple data sets into a single, unified data set. This can be useful for a variety of purposes, such as data analysis, data mining, and machine learning. There are a number of different types of unions, each with its own unique set of benefits and drawbacks.
The most common type of union is the natural union. A natural union simply combines all of the rows from the input data sets into a single table. This type of union is simple to implement, but it can result in duplicate rows if the input data sets contain duplicate values.
Another type of union is the inner union. An inner union only includes the rows that are common to all of the input data sets. This type of union is more selective than a natural union, but it can result in a loss of data if the input data sets do not contain any common rows.
A third type of union is the left outer union. A left outer union includes all of the rows from the left input data set, as well as any matching rows from the right input data set. This type of union is useful for preserving the data from the left input data set, even if it does not contain any matching rows in the right input data set.
Unions are a powerful tool that can be used to combine multiple data sets into a single, unified data set. This can be useful for a variety of purposes, such as data analysis, data mining, and machine learning. There are a number of different types of unions, each with its own unique set of benefits and drawbacks.
The most common type of union is the natural union. A natural union simply combines all of the rows from the input data sets into a single table. This type of union is simple to implement, but it can result in duplicate rows if the input data sets contain duplicate values.
Another type of union is the inner union. An inner union only includes the rows that are common to all of the input data sets. This type of union is more selective than a natural union, but it can result in a loss of data if the input data sets do not contain any common rows.
A third type of union is the left outer union. A left outer union includes all of the rows from the left input data set, as well as any matching rows from the right input data set. This type of union is useful for preserving the data from the left input data set, even if it does not contain any matching rows in the right input data set.
A fourth type of union is the right outer union. A right outer union includes all of the rows from the right input data set, as well as any matching rows from the left input data set. This type of union is useful for preserving the data from the right input data set, even if it does not contain any matching rows in the left input data set.
There are a number of benefits to using unions, including:
There are also some drawbacks to using unions, including:
Unions can be used in a variety of ways to integrate data from multiple sources. The most common way to use unions is to create a single, unified data set that can be used for data analysis, data mining, and machine learning. Unions can also be used to create data pipelines that automate the process of integrating data from multiple sources.
When using unions, it is important to consider the following factors:
There are a number of online courses that can teach you how to use unions. These courses can provide you with the skills and knowledge that you need to develop and implement data integration systems that use unions.
Some of the most popular online courses on unions include:
These courses can teach you the basics of unions, as well as how to use unions to solve real-world problems. They can also provide you with the skills and knowledge that you need to develop and implement data integration systems that use unions.
Unions are a powerful tool that can be used to combine multiple data sets into a single, unified data set. This can be useful for a variety of purposes, such as data analysis, data mining, and machine learning. There are a number of different types of unions, each with its own unique set of benefits and drawbacks. It is important to understand the different types of unions and how to use them in order to develop and implement data integration systems that meet your specific requirements.
OpenCourser helps millions of learners each year. People visit us to learn workspace skills, ace their exams, and nurture their curiosity.
Our extensive catalog contains over 50,000 courses and twice as many books. Browse by search, by topic, or even by career interests. We'll match you to the right resources quickly.
Find this site helpful? Tell a friend about us.
We're supported by our community of learners. When you purchase or subscribe to courses and programs or purchase books, we may earn a commission from our partners.
Your purchases help us maintain our catalog and keep our servers humming without ads.
Thank you for supporting OpenCourser.